Here is what I could come up with. That is a tough budget,

GPU to be purchased directly from EVGA b-stock

PCPartPicker Part List

CPU: AMD Ryzen 5 4600G 3.7 GHz 6-Core Processor ($126.66 @ Amazon)
Motherboard: MSI A520M-A PRO Micro ATX AM4 Motherboard ($59.99 @ B&H)
Memory: Corsair Vengeance LPX 16 GB (2 x 8 GB) DDR4-3200 CL16 Memory ($52.99 @ Best Buy)
Storage: Intel 660p 512 GB M.2-2280 PCIe 3.0 X4 NVME Solid State Drive ($39.99 @ Amazon)
Case: Fractal Design Core 1000 USB 3.0 MicroATX Mid Tower Case ($56.85 @ Amazon)
Power Supply: EVGA 600 BQ 600 W 80+ Bronze Certified Semi-modular ATX Power Supply ($64.98 @ Amazon)
Custom: EVGA GeForce GTX 1660 SUPER SC ULTRA GAMING ($219.00)
Total: $620.46

Think this is about the limit,

PCPartPicker Part List

CPU: Intel Core i3-12100F 3.3 GHz Quad-Core Processor ($105.99 @ Walmart)
Motherboard: Gigabyte B660M DS3H AX DDR4 Micro ATX LGA1700 Motherboard ($119.99 @ B&H)
Memory: Silicon Power GAMING 16 GB (2 x 8 GB) DDR4-3200 CL16 Memory ($44.97 @ Amazon)
Storage: PNY CS2130 500 GB M.2-2280 PCIe 3.0 X4 NVME Solid State Drive ($37.99 @ Amazon)
Video Card: PowerColor ITX Radeon RX 6500 XT 4 GB Video Card ($159.97 @ Amazon)
Case: Cooler Master MasterBox MB600L V2 ATX Mid Tower Case ($51.45 @ Amazon)
Power Supply: Enermax Revolution D.F. 650 W 80+ Gold Certified Fully Modular ATX Power Supply ($79.98 @ Amazon)
Total: $600.34
